Industrial Gas Detectors for Safety

A critical component of any safety program, inert gas detection equipment provides the information workers need to respond quickly and effectively to an alarm. This proactive system is essential for preventing the costly consequences of combustible and toxic gas-related incidents: property damage, production interruptions, and financial losses.

Infrared and semiconductor sensors identify a broad range of dangerous gases by observing changes in the wavelengths emitted or absorbed by each substance. In addition, a comprehensive combustible/toxic gas detector contains instrument fault supervision circuitry that identifies sensor cell failure and communication line breaks.

Industrial Gas Detectors: Essential Tools for Safety Compliance

Proper maintenance of gas detectors prevents breakdowns and maintains accuracy. This includes regular calibration, bump testing, and keeping a maintenance log. The calibration process adjusts the sensor reading to match a known concentration of test gas and ensures that the detector is ready to respond to a leak.

Keeping up with firmware updates is important as well. Manufacturers release new firmware to address bugs, add features, and improve functionality. If your devices have reached the end of their firmware life, it’s time to upgrade before out-of-date technology puts workers at risk.

The placement of gas detectors is also crucial. It’s imperative that they are placed in spots where air flows naturally and not blocked by large equipment, structural elements, or storage areas. The device’s manufacturer provides recommendations for best positioning. The ideal location is within a slight overlap between the areas monitored by each sensor to minimize gaps through which gas could pass undetected.
